Villa Cala Llonga

  • Wi-Fi
  • Outdoor swimming pool
  • Cots
  • Air conditioning
  • No pets allowed
Location
Important information
Check-in: from 16:00 until 23:59
Check-out: until 10:00
Licence number0005,ESFCTU00000701300017840500000000000000000000000000051